Some nations in the UN want to refer to Indigenous Peoples as "people". They do not want the "s" on peoples because if the "s" is added, it means that indigenous peoples will have collective rights. These colonizing nations do not want indigenous cultures and tribes to have collective rights to their traditional lands.

PEOPLE have individual rights.

PEOPLES have collective rights to their lands, natural resources and other collective endeavors including their right to pray together, live together and develop an economic system together.
